To convert other height measurements, you can use the same formula: multiply the number of feet by 30.48 and add the number of inches multiplied by 2.54. For example, to convert 6 feet and 2 inches to centimeters, you would follow the same steps.

Converting height from feet and inches to centimeters is a straightforward process. To do this, you need to multiply the number of feet by 30.48 and then add the number of inches multiplied by 2.54. For example, to convert 5 feet and 9 inches to centimeters, you would follow these steps:
